Sliding windows install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ows with new, smooth-operating units that slide horizontally. This process typically includes removing the old window, preparing the opening for the new frame, and securely installing the sliding window to ensure proper function and durability. Many service providers also handle the sealing and finishing work needed to make sure the new window fits perfectly and performs well over time. Homeowners interested in this service often seek a straightforward, efficient way to improve their home's appearance, ventilation, and natural light.
One of the main issues sliding window installation helps address is poor window operation or damage from weather, age, or accidents. Old windows can become difficult to open or close, leading to security concerns or energy inefficiency. Additionally, damaged or outdated windows may cause drafts, water leaks, or increased heating and cooling costs. Replacing these with modern sliding windows can resolve these problems, providing a more secure, weather-tight fit that helps maintain comfortable indoor temperatures and reduces utility bills.

The overview below groups typical Sliding Windows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Stoughton,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or sliding window repairs in Stoughton, MA often range from $150 to $400. Many routine fixes, such as replacing hardware or sealing leaks, fall within this band. Fewer projects tend to reach the higher end of this range.
Standard Installation - Full replacement of standard-sized sliding windows usually costs between $250 and $600 per window. Most local contractors handle these projects within this range, though larger or more complex installations can cost more.
Large or Custom Projects - Larger, more customized sliding window installations in the Stoughton area can reach $1,000 to $2,500 per window. Projects of this size are less common and often involve specialty features or structural modifications.
Full Home Replacement - Replacing multiple windows across an entire home can vary widely, typically from $5,000 to $15,000 or more depending on size and scope. Many homes fall into the middle of this range, with larger or more complex projects reaching higher cost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ing service providers for sliding window installation,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ects in the Stoughton, MA area. Homeowners should look for local contractors who have a proven track record of successfully completing window installations comparable to their own needs. Asking about the types of projects they have handled and the number of years they have been working in the community can help gauge their familiarity with local building codes, weather considerations, and common challenges specific to the region.
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ential contractors. Homeowners should seek providers who can offer detailed descriptions of their services, including the scope of work, materials used, and any warranties or guarantees. Having these details in writing helps ensure everyone is aligned on the project’s goals and reduces the risk of misunderstandings. It’s also helpful to clarify the process for addressing any unforeseen issues that may arise during installation, fostering transparency and trust from the outset.
Reputable references and good communication are key factors in choosing the right service provider.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for references from previous clients, particularly those who had similar window installation projects. Contacting these references can provide insights into the contractor’s reliability, professionalism, and quality of work. Additionally, choosing a local contractor who communicates clearly and promptly can make the project smoother and more predictable. Good communication ensures questions are answered, expectations are managed, and any concerns are addressed throughout the process.
